CS Meaning in Text: What Does CS Mean in a Message?

In casual texting, lowercase cs can mean “’cause” or “because,” especially when it introduces a reason, as in “I stayed home cs I was tired.” However, CS has no single universal full form. In other contexts, it can mean Customer Service, Computer Science, Counter-Strike, or another established abbreviation.

Quick Answer

Term or ContextSimple MeaningTypical Use
cs inside a casual sentence’cause / becauseTexts, DMs, captions
CS + order, refund, complaintCustomer ServiceShopping or business
CS + class, degree, codingComputer ScienceSchool or technology
CS + match, game, rankCounter-StrikeGaming
CS in some software companiesCustomer SuccessWorkplace communication
Cs in chemistryCesiumScientific writing

The most important rule is simple: do not decide what CS means until you read the words around it.

What Does CS Mean in Texting?

In very casual texting, lowercase cs may be a shortened spelling of “’cause,” meaning “because.”

For example:

  • “I left early cs I was tired.”
  • “I didn’t call cs my phone died.”
  • “She mad cs I didn’t reply.”
  • “I’m staying home cs it’s raining.”

In each sentence, replacing cs with because produces a normal sentence:

“I left early because I was tired.”

That is one of the easiest ways to identify this meaning.

Public social-media usage shows people using cs this way, although it is informal rather than a standardized English abbreviation.

Major dictionaries recognize ’cause as an informal shortened form of because. Dictionaries also list forms such as cos, coz, and cuz, but cs is not generally presented as the standard spelling of this informal conjunction.

Simple definition

In an informal message, “cs” can mean “because” when it is being used like a shortened version of “’cause.”

That does not mean every CS you see means because.


Is “CS” an Acronym for Because?

Not exactly.

When cs means “because,” it is better understood as informal compressed spelling rather than an official acronym with the full form “because.”

English already has recognized informal forms such as:

  • ’cause
  • cause
  • cos
  • coz
  • cuz

Dictionaries define ’cause as meaning because.

Lowercase cs appears to take this shortening even further by removing more letters. However, there is no reliable evidence of one official creator, fixed origin date, or formal rule for this spelling.

So it is safer to say:

“cs can informally represent ’cause/because in some messages.”

It is less accurate to claim:

“CS officially stands for Because.”


How to Tell If “CS” Means Because

Look at the grammar of the message.

If cs sits between a statement and the reason for that statement, because is a strong interpretation.

Message PatternMost Likely Meaning
“I’m late cs traffic was bad”because
“I’m mad cs he lied”because
“Can’t go cs I’m working”because
“I contacted CS about my refund”Customer Service
“My CS exam is tomorrow”Computer Science
“You playing CS tonight?”Counter-Strike

Notice the difference.

In:

“I’m tired cs I barely slept.”

cs connects two ideas. It acts like a word such as because.

In:

“I called CS.”

CS is the name or abbreviation of a thing, department, subject, or organization.

A useful grammar test

Replace cs with because.

If the sentence still makes natural sense, that is probably the intended meaning.

If it produces nonsense, look for another interpretation.

Beginner Tip: Sentence structure is usually more useful than capitalization alone because many people type casual messages entirely in lowercase.

Other Common Meanings of CS

Although the search may be about texting, CS is already used as an abbreviation in many established contexts.

Customer Service

In shopping, support, complaints, refunds, and company conversations, CS can mean Customer Service.

For example:

“I contacted CS about the missing package.”

NASA’s acronym reference, for example, includes CS = Customer Service, showing that this expansion is used in formal organizational abbreviation systems as well.

Words such as refund, complaint, support, agent, order, return, delivery, ticket, and help make this meaning much more likely.


Computer Science

In school, university, programming, software, and technology discussions, CS commonly means Computer Science.

Stanford’s Computer Science department itself uses phrases such as CS Department and CS degree programs, while computing organizations also regularly use CS as the abbreviation for Computer Science.

Examples:

  • “I’m a CS student.”
  • “My CS class starts at ten.”
  • “Do you have a CS degree?”
  • “That’s required for CS majors.”

If the surrounding words include coding, programming, university, course, degree, algorithm, or software, Computer Science is usually the stronger interpretation.


Counter-Strike

Among gamers, CS commonly refers to Counter-Strike.

Valve’s official Steam page identifies the current game as Counter-Strike 2, continuing the long-running Counter-Strike series.

Examples:

  • “Let’s play CS later.”
  • “He’s really good at CS.”
  • “Did you watch the CS match?”
  • “I’ve been playing CS all weekend.”

Words such as game, match, rank, Steam, player, team, map, and round strongly point toward Counter-Strike.

CS Can Also Mean Customer Success at Work

One important professional ambiguity is easy to miss.

In some companies, particularly software and subscription businesses, CS may mean Customer Success rather than Customer Service.

Customer Success generally focuses on helping customers achieve long-term value from a product or service, while support or service teams more often deal with immediate questions and problems.

For example:

“Please ask CS to follow up with this account.”

Inside one company, that might mean the Customer Success team.

Inside another, it might mean Customer Service.

Customer Service vs. Customer Success

TermGeneral Focus
Customer ServiceHelping customers with questions, issues, billing, complaints, or requests
Customer SuccessHelping customers gain long-term value and reach desired outcomes

Because both can become CS, workplace messages should define the term when the audience may not know which department is meant.


Does CS Have Technical or Professional Meanings?

Yes. CS existed as an abbreviation long before many modern texting uses.

A major dictionary records several established meanings for CS, including cesarean section, chief of staff, civil service, and conditioned stimulus.

Field or ContextRecognized Meaning?Simple Explanation
ComputingYesComputer Science
MedicineYesCesarean section in some contexts
PsychologyYesConditioned stimulus
GovernmentYesCivil service in some contexts
Employment/leadershipYesChief of staff in some contexts
BusinessYes, context-dependentCustomer Service or Customer Success
GamingYesCounter-Strike; other communities may use CS differently

These meanings should not be mixed into an ordinary text-message interpretation unless the surrounding conversation supports them.


CS vs. Cs: Capitalization Can Completely Change the Meaning

In science, Cs with a capital C and lowercase s is the chemical symbol for cesium, also spelled caesium.

NIST identifies cesium as element 55 with the symbol Cs.

So:

  • CS may be an abbreviation.
  • cs may be casual texting shorthand.
  • Cs is the chemical symbol for cesium in chemistry.

That difference matters in technical writing, even though capitalization is often ignored in casual messages.

CS vs. BC, Cuz, Coz, and ’Cause

If someone wants to shorten because, several spellings may appear.

TermMeaningKey Difference
becausefor the reason thatStandard form
’causebecauseRecognized informal shortened form
causemay represent ’cause informally, but also has its own noun/verb meaningsContext matters
coz / cuzinformal becauseRecognized informal variants
bctexting shorthand for becauseHighly abbreviated
csmay mean ’cause/because in some casual messagesMore ambiguous

Oxford lists coz, cuz, cos, ’cos, and ’cause as informal ways of expressing because.

Because cs has many unrelated interpretations, spelling out because or using a clearer familiar shorthand can reduce confusion.

Why Is CS So Confusing?

The biggest reason is that two letters are easy to reuse.

CS already appears in:

  • education,
  • business,
  • gaming,
  • medicine,
  • government,
  • psychology,
  • chemistry,
  • internet slang.

Casual texting creates another layer because writers often remove punctuation and vowels to type faster.

Someone may write:

“cs I wanted to”

while another person writes:

“email CS”

Those messages use the same letters in entirely different grammatical ways.

This is why sentence structure + conversation topic is the strongest interpretation method.
